Job Description Summary
The office of Student Financial Services supports the enrollment goals of the university by providing general information and guidance to students about Student Accounts, Financial Assistance, and Student Employment. Staff members are dedicated to enrolling and retaining successful students and assisting their families through counseling efforts related to navigating student billing and financing options and to understanding financial aid awards, as applicable.Essential Duties
Counsel a caseload of financial assistance applicants/recipients in all aspects of financial aid from the application stage, to the awarding stage, to the appeal stage (if applicable), and through billing cycles.
Evaluate and analyze detailed confidential reports and tax documents to determine eligibility for federal, state, and institutional financial aid.
Make professional judgment determinations of award and denial within established federal, state, and institutional guidelines and regulations.
Support the office with various clean up processes applicable to all students throughout the academic year, such as federal verification and resolving overawards.
Collaborate with other departments, such as Admissions, Housing, and the Registrar, to improve processes and the student experience.
Manage a program(s) or area of additional responsibility, to be determined.
Other duties as assigned.
